Transaction 621e13b48a89ad846c44be040bf646038acdccb64d31849f06d5a23d18d2aaeb
1 Input
2 Outputs
- 621e13b48a89ad846c44be040bf646038acdccb64d31849f06d5a23d18d2aaeb:0
- 621e13b48a89ad846c44be040bf646038acdccb64d31849f06d5a23d18d2aaeb:1
value 10000
address 38uYndMai8gnUwZNGBaMgnjeVke2qwVDsG
value 35341445
address 1DHhFDGymsyPpZ6dwm6BUkxwRdsELpvUcX